摘 要:目的:基于Wnt信号通路观察补肾益脑灸法对围绝经期抑郁症大鼠海马神经干细胞分化标记物表达的影响并探讨其治疗机制。方法:60只大鼠按随机数字表法分为空白组、模型组、假手术组、西药组和艾灸组5组,采用去势和慢性不可预见刺激结合制备围绝经期抑郁症大鼠模型。连续治疗28 d,观察大鼠一般情况变化、动情周期、体质量及糖水消耗实验结果,运用ELISA法检测海马组织中的GFAP、Tuj-1、GSK-3β、β-catenin,RT-PCR法检测海马组织中的GSK-3βmRNA、β-catenin mRNA表达。结果:造模后其他组较空白组表现出抑郁行为,而治疗后抑郁行为好转,西药组、艾灸组及假手术组较模型组海马组织中GFAP、GSK-3β及GSK-3βmRNA的表达量增加,Tuj-1、β-catenin及β-catenin mRNA表达量有所减少。结论:补肾益脑灸法可以通过调节海马Wnt通路GSK-3β、β-catenin的表达调控海马神经干细胞的定向分化,对围绝经期抑郁症起到治疗作用。Objective: To observe the expression of neural stem cell differentiation markers on Wnt signaling pathway in perimenopausal depressive rat 's hippocampus; to explore the mechanism of moxibustion treatment for nourishing"Kidney-Brain System". Methods: 60 rats were randomly divided into five groups: a normal group,a model group,a sham operation group,a western medicine group,and a suspended moxibustion( SM) group. A perimenopausal depressive rat's model was made by castration and chronic unpredictable stress combination. The treatments were for 28 days. The general condition of rats,the rat 's estrous cycle,the weight of rats,and sugar consumption experiment of rats were observed. GFAP,Tuj-1,GSK-3 beta and beta-catenin in rat 's hippocampus tissue were detected by Elisa. RT-PCR method was used to detect the expression of GSK-3βmRNA and β-catenin mRNA in the rat's hippocampus. Results: After modeling,except the normal group,the depressive behavior of all other groups was showed,however,after treatment,the depressive behavior of rats was dramatically reduced. Compared with the model group,the expression of GSK-3,GSK-3,mRNA and GFAP in the rat's hippocampus of western medicine group,moxibustion group and sham operation group was increased,Tuj-1,beta-catenin and beta mRNA-catenin expression was reduced. Conclusion: Moxibustion treatment could nourish "Kidney-Brain System"through changing the expression of GSK-3β and β-catenin on Wnt signaling pathway in perimenopausal depressive rat's hippocampal and through regulating the directional differentiation of neural stem cells in the hippocampus. Moxibustion has effect on the treatment of perimenopausal depression.
